I have been having periods every 2 weeks for the last 2 months (full, not spotting). What could cause this?


Question:
I am 31, have had 2 children (age 3 1/2 and 1 1/2) the last one by C-section. I am taking the mini pill, as I have been nursing, but am only nursing my son once a day now. I also started taking Prozac a few months ago. I am a little overweight (5'7", 175 lbs.) and have been under quite a bit of stress for the last year. I have read a little online about this and know that there are several possible reasons for this, but would like more info. I had my thyroid checked when I started the Prozac, and it was fine.

Answers:
Could be other kinds of hormone problems such as Polycystic Ovarian Syndrome. Also, sometimes infections can cause bleeding like this to occur. Medication is a 3rd possibility for the cause of this.

I would recommend getting back in touch with your doctor for further evaluation to see what else it could be.
